Grails book example of irony

Companies as varied as linkedin, wired, and taco bell are all using grails. An introduction to application development with grails 3. Analyzing language a detailed example of language analysis. This is the first book dedicated to the latest grails 3 framework. Irony examples and definition of irony in literature. There are a few things to take into account if youre interested i. You will find here some history of the framework and a lot of links to the grails resources.

Grails is now based on spring boot, the build system changed from gant to gradle and significant parts of the framework have been rewritten. Verbal irony at face value, the lines between verbal irony, sarcasm, and. This book will take the pain out of grails by showing you exactly how to build a web application with a minimum of fuss. The book covers the concepts behind many of the best practices when building a grails 3 application. Other examples of irony in literature are as follows. To be honest, thats kind of irony controllerunittestmixin helps for noncontrollers unit tests but it doesnt for an actual controller test. Persistentproperty interfaces that represent a class and its. Such as the animals believing boxer was sent to the hospital. A plumber spends all day working on leaky faucets and comes home to find a pipe has burst in his home. Grails is a full stack framework which goals to tremendously simplify the duty of constructing critical web purposes for the jvm.

We try to describe here how a complete greenfield application can be implemented with grails 3 in a fast way using profiles and plugins and we do this in the sample application that accompanies this book. This is yet another example in which wiesel relies upon the fact that the reader will understand historical references, and indeed, see the clear irony something so banal became such a symbol of the holocaust. As of this writing, the main grails plugin repository has fortytwo securityrelated plugins. Irony involving a situation in which actions have an effect that is opposite from what was intended, so that the outcome. In this lesson, we will examine some examples of verbal and situational irony from herman melvilles mobydick, the epic novel of captain. Think of the knight in monty python and the holy grail. By convention, grails looks for views under the grailsappviews directory. Nov 04, 2008 prepare artifact create grails application grails createapp simplelogin and create a controller named user, used to handle user activity such as login and logout. Rapid web application development getting things done having fun doing it fullstack mvc framework open source runs on the jvm. Based in portland, oregon, the group have released seven studio albums, on labels including southern and temporary residence, and have toured across north america and europe. Rightclick on the domain classes node and choose new grails domain class. For example, verbal irony is when a person says the opposite of what they. The first three chapters cover the basics of groovy nicely, then the book dives head first into grails with 12 valuable chapters covering gorm, services, and using various plugins.

Jun 20, 2009 grails in action starts off right with a primer on groovy which i found refreshing, even though ive read groovy in action, then jumps into practical grails concepts, which it teaches by example. The outsiders greaser culture the 60s identity book club movie clips. He took a muchneeded vacation, backpacking in the mountains. This framework is built with strong adherence to the mvc design paradigm. Grails is an american instrumental experimental rock band. Along the way, youll discover loads of great plugins thatll make your app shine.

Watch this clip from monty python and the holy grail. Duncan doesnt know macbeths plans, but the audience knows what is going to happen. However, it is probably more advantageous to become familiar with the spring ecosystem first. Grails security options grails provides several options when it comes to security, from rolling your own with controller interceptors and filters to using plugins for the more popular java security frameworks out there.

An example would be when the character and readers attend a happy marriage ceremony, but the bride is secretly heartbroken to be marrying the groom. Reading the theory and having no intentions to do a real project is fine but when you run the books single example and it fails at every step and on top of that grails suggest the grails update which makes worse as this is the only reference. In particular, it makes a strict separation between controller components, written in the underlying groovy language and view components, written in html and gsp groovy server pages, a. Create the grails application, domain classes, and controller classes using grails commands. Mappingcontext interface is used to obtain metadata about the classes that are configured for persistence. Grails in action is a comprehensive guide to the grails framework. It is a practical guide to grails which will get beginners started quickly, intermediate users will learn best practices and advanced users will learn something new as well. Sep 21, 2016 this is the first book dedicated to the latest grails 3 framework. Situational irony occurs when the expected outcome does not happen, or the opposite. You will learn the concepts behind building grails applications. Grails will then map actions to gsp pages with the same name. Getting started rapid web development for with grails the. The ideas inside grails, like interceptors, tag libs, and groovy server pages gsp, make these within the java group really feel proper at residence.

Its a great mix of instruction and practice and just what you need to get started, or get better, with grails. Throughout the book the reader knows many crucial facts that the characters are not aware of. Written by a core developer on the grails team, this practical guide takes you behind the curtain to reveal the inner workings of its 2. Comedic understatement is a form of verbal irony, since the literal meaning of what. Create the application by running the grails createapp command. Getting started with grails brings you up to speed on this modern web framework. If every web developer in the world only read this little part of the book, it would probably save billions of dollars in securityrelated losses. Real, uptodate code examples are provided so you can easily follow along. Download the definitive guide to grails 2 pdf ebook. Situational irony is created when events happen that are contrary to what the character or the readers expect.

Verbal irony occurs when someone says something that is in opposition to the. Verbal irony examples and definition literary devices. Use the sample application that accompanies the book as an example. Open the book class and then fill in two strings, title and author. The five finger rule five finger tips for choosing a book use for just. Dec 21, 2011 as it uses detached criterias under the hood, it should hopefully support everything that is possible with criteria builder. Grails is now based on spring boot, the build system changed from gant to gradle and significant parts of.

A concise definition of understatement along with usage tips, an expanded. Dramatic ironyoccurs when the audience or reader of a text knows something that the characters do not. If grails is working correctly you should now be able to type grails version in the terminal window and see output similar to this. The grails testing support library provides support for writing concise expressive tests for grails artifacts with simple, easy to use traits and supporting classes. The central project of the book, a lowbudget twitter clone, is an excellent showcase for grails.

Dig deeper into grails architecture and discover how this application framework works its magic. Read grails 3 step by step grails 3 book step by step. Sean digs deep into the arcade game collectors mind with an array of rare and desirable games not often seen. Harshad oak groovy and grails tutorial 17th aug 06 grails development controllers controllers are responsible for handling the requests in the web application use grails generateall to generate controllers for our 3 domain classes once controller is done processing a request, it has to delegate to an appropriate view. The reader brings his or her knowledge of the holy grail to the story. In this section, we use the ide to run the grails createdomainclass script. The cool, the rare, and the obscure of arcade games. Dec 12, 2016 an introduction to application development with grails 3.

But if youve been on the lookout for some forms of irony in her writing, then you may have noticed a significant few. It could have been a good book but there is a huge jump from basic grails createapp to full scale app. What are the best resources for learning groovygrails 2. Are there good grails sample applications from which to learn. Are there good grails sample applications from which to. Heres a quick summary of the groovygrails books i like as of april 2014. A quick start guide is the best book you could hand to a new grails developer. Persistentproperty interfaces that represent a class and its properties respectively. If you are interested in seeing an application which is prebuilt which also incorporates the grails specific testing practices and approaches as well as some widely practised testing methods as used within grails, the winelovers application outlines a fully working app and a number of different testing angles which can be applied to create confidence and increase testing coverage for your apps.

This book is not a replacement of the grails 3 reference documentation which is a complete description of grails 3, made by the creators of the framework. Grails in action starts off right with a primer on groovy which i found refreshing, even though ive read groovy in action, then jumps into practical grails concepts, which it teaches by example. Apr 10, 2014 heres a quick summary of the groovy grails books i like as of april 2014. To help you dig deeper, ive included lists of books, websites, blogs and other helpful resources from the groovygrails community in appendix b, on page 205.

Grails takes the everyday pain out of web application development, allowing us to focus on delivering real application logic and create seamless experiences that will address the needs of our users. Prepare artifact create grails application grails createapp simplelogin and create a controller named user, used to handle user activity such as login and logout. Grails satori satori part iii cover from flower travellin band, from their album interpretations of three psychedelic rock songs from around the. By convention, grails looks for views under the grails appviews directory. Example of a groovy client which interacts with a grails app secured by spring security rest with jwt groovy 3 2 0 0 updated feb 2, 2017 previous 1 2 next. Please list three examples of irony from the story and explain in detail why they are ironic. Different types of irony in literature, plus tips on.

The first book is by sir walter scott, who wrote many romance novels about knights and damsels. Everyone knows what space invaders, asteroids, pacman, and donkey kong are. Grails description grails, or groovyongrails, is a web framework inspired as many others by the wellknown rubyonrails framework. Creating your first grails application grails guides. Beginning groovy, grails and griffon by christopher m judd. The book has been on the top 100 list of banned books in america, which is. Before you close this as duplicate, i am aware of these 2 posts 1,2 but none of them links to a book that is for grails 2.

There are roaches infesting the office of a pest control service. For example, during the thorough discussion of grails security options, burt provides great advice that applies to anyone building web applications. Web frameworks are playing a major role in the creati. The definition of irony as a literary device is a situation in which there is a. It will attempt to resolve views to controller actions by matching the controller name with a directory under the views directory. Dramatic irony at the beginning of the book, wiesel reveals that though the town was aware of moche the beadles warnings of the. In this book ill help you get started and become productive with grails, but you will no doubt want to go beyond that. We try to describe here how a complete greenfield application can be implemented with grails 3 in a fast way using profiles and plugins and we do this in the sample application that. Grails 3 step by step by cristian olaru learn how a complete greenfield application can be implemented quickly and efficiently with grails 3 using profiles and plugins. Dive into a twitterstyle app with features like ajaxjson, animation, search, wizardseven messaging and jabber integration. Grails 3 step by by cristian olaru leanpub pdfipadkindle. As it uses detached criterias under the hood, it should hopefully support everything that is possible with criteria builder. Example of grails 3 app using geb2 groovy 7 6 0 0 updated feb 20, 2019.

George orwell makes full use of dramatic irony in animal farm. The use of traits makes functionality woven into the test class at compile time, which allows developers to explicitly view and explore the code. Grails is an awesome classic arcade game related book put together by the talented and knowledgeable mr. Plus they cover deploying grails applications, ajax, and even do some cool stuff with jasperreports. Get an answer for in the novel lord of the flies there are many examples of irony.

934 1480 690 1431 98 1482 511 1381 1146 97 1063 75 1141 1532 926 858 299 1240 134 977 1514 1025 1334 1404 4 786 1035 626 533 996 567 1239 197 638 1182 503 35 744 1174 25 247 1398 143 818 538 764